This weekend I had an itch to watch a new movie, but I didn’t really have anything in mind. When I pulled up in front of Blockbuster (yes, they still have physical stores) I saw the sign outside for 17 Again and I remembered that several people that I respect had said good things about it. So I rented it.

I’m glad I did. It may be the best film I’ve seen all year. It was fun, it was hilarious, it was simple, it was the perfect movie.

I think that you all kind of know the jist of the story. It’s basically the movie Big in reverse. It also kind of reminded me of Like Father Like Son. Why? I don’t know. Maybe I just like referencing Kirk Cameron’s early film career. (He showed such promise!)

I thought that Zac Efron was great and really delivered a wonderful performance, especially in the more emotional scenes. It was impossible to for me to accept the almost 24-year-old Michelle Trachtenberg as either a high schooler or Zac Efron’s daughter (she’s 2 years older than him). Thomas Lennon absolutely stole the show.

Obviously, we’re not talking about an Academy Award winning movie here. It’s just one of those films that you can through on and zone out to for 90 minutes and feel satisfied in the way you’ve spent your money.
